PostPosted: Mon Nov 30, 2009 11:09 pm    Post subject: Chilli (Mary) Staffie DOB 02.09 Bromley Kent Reply with quote



Homing Requirements: Chilli is young with a puppy energy feel which is very pure and playful. Fostered with 5 terriers and another Staffie. Needs to live with another dog as so loves their company. Sensitive skin so can't wear collar all the time. Housetraining needs watching but with focus she uses the garden. Up close companion just happy to be with you, can door dash to stay with you, so would need to sleep in the bedroom not kitchen.

Her Story: Chilli was found stray unclaimed and ran out of time. She was offered a rescue place then they reneged due to a return leaving her with the 'next day execution'. "Of course we will take her" - Chilli we'll always have room in our Inn!

Advert: Beautiful Chilli so pure, so pretty, so sweet. She is lively and needs people with time to give her to play out her puppy ways. She is a titch; a tiny Staffie with all the best qualities of the Staffie. Chilli is a very rewarding dog and a pleasure. Very responsive to praise and training and coped so well living with 5 other terriers; no malice in her at all.

Chilli, who knocked at a our door near Christmas. Such an easy dog. She was ill and we believe this was due to her eating the wrong things..she is now full of health and has been for the last 4 months. She adores dogs and people. She has a fun energy. Mouthy but always gentle. Petite and sweet. Chilli awaits her new life..what a gift of joy she is.

Picked Chilli up christmas eve and she was great in the car sleeping on the back seat. First meeting with my pack went ok but Chilli is still puppy like and very exciteable Trudy put her right by telling her off and since has been good with others but will still jump on Blue known again although she will stop with a firm no,and this is getting better as time goes on.Walks have gone well Chilli does pull on the lead and she is very strong for a small dog. After a good walk she will settle nicely beside you and have a whole lot of affection. Responds very well to treat training and has already got the sit and down sorted likes her food but has no food possession issues, alowing he others to look in her food bowl.
 Not sure what Chilli is crossed with but she certainly has that staffy love for all people she meets. So far has proven to be a happy go lucky girl with a very affectionate nature and when her ears stand up she looks so cute ,lovely girl .

Sorry have not had much time to report on Chilli daily but she is doing very well, learning from our dogs, sometimes how not to do things!!!!
Chilli is now pretty much enjoying her time with us and has been good with our dogs after they had a few spats at first but these were easily stopped. She is a loving, affectionate, friendly little girl who although has high energy in her pup like ways is very relaxed in the house after her walks and enjoys a fuss and cuddle on the sofa next to you resting her head on your lap. She is keen to meet and greet people and other dogs alike, typical staffy loves people but can be to full on and exciteable when meeting other dogs on walks and can nip them if allowed.
She travels well in the car once inside but will become nervous before she gets in and sometimes needs to be lifted in but she doesn't seem to mind the help.
 Have found she is very scared of the dark/rain,took her for walk in the dark evening and it was raining and she would freeze refusing to move and cowering down to the ground but seemed ok in the rain during daylight, suggesting that she is scared of the dark, not even wanting to go out in the garden after dark.
We have found Chilli to be a realy beautiful girl with fantastic character and charm all of her own and will make some lucky family a great fun,affectionate,intelligent companion. We will miss her dearly she is just so GOURGEOUS. Laughing
